On-Site Tire Installation Overview
Mobile tire services optimize the tire installation process by bringing professional assistance directly to the client's site. Upon arrival, technicians assess the vehicle and tire requirements, ensuring the right tires are available. They initiate the installation by taking off the existing tires and inspecting the wheel assembly for any damage. After thorough checks, new tires are mounted and balanced, securing peak performance. Technicians also examine the vehicle's alignment and inflate the tires to the manufacturer's recommended pressure. Once the installation is complete, they provide guidance on maintenance and care for the new tires. Service Costs Breakdown
An in-depth review of service fees identifies clear differences between mobile tire services and traditional shops. Mobile tire services usually demand a premium for the convenience of on-site help, with fees that commonly include travel costs and labor. These services might range from $75 to $150, based on the challenge of the job. By contrast, traditional shops generally have lower base prices for tire mounting and balancing, averaging about $20 to $50 per tire. However, customers must account for additional expenses related to transportation and probable waiting periods. While mobile services deliver outstanding convenience, traditional shops offer a more budget-friendly choice for those ready to travel. Ultimately, the selection depends on individual preferences and priorities when it comes to cost and convenience.
